V976B NIM/TTL Translator & Fan-In Fan-Out VME Board CAEN Technologies or Equal VME - V976 Quadf 4 Fold AND/OR/MAJ, NIM-TTL TTL-NIM Translator, Fan-In Fan-Out The Mod. V976 is a 1-unit VME module housing four 4-input Coincidence Fan in/Fan out and NIM – TTL / TTL – NIM adapter sections. Each section features 4 inputs and 4 outputs on LEMO 00 connectors and can operate as a 4 channel level translator or as AND/OR gate. It is possible to use two or four sections together to obtain an 8 or 16 input majority The logic functions can be selected via front-panel and internal switches. Some extra functions, such as a 1 to 12 Fan Out, can be performed by cascading properly the module’s sections. The output width is not regulated by a monostable, but it is equal to the duration of the input condition which makes the logic function true. The module accepts NIM and TTL inputs; the output can be programmed to provide either NIM or TTL levels as well, either direct or negated. Packaging 1U-wide VME unit Input channels 16 NIM/TTL levels Output channels 16 NIM/TTL normal/negated levels (switchable),driving a 50 Ohm load each Min. input width 2 ns Max. input frequency 150 MHz (translator mode, with NIM signals, normal output) I/O delay Translator: 9 ns; AND/OR: 11.5 ns Rise/Fall Time NIM: 1/2 ns; TTL: 2/2.5 ns Min. coincidence width 2 ns NIM signals V0in: >-250 mV; V1in: <-600 mV V0out: 0÷100 mV; V1out: -600÷-1600 mV TTL signals V0in: <700 mV; V1in: >1000 mV V0out: <30 mV; V1out: >2.4 V
